Very late response to this, but my team recently came across this issue, and we wanted to share our solution - we construct the query first, and then use the "map" command to call dbxquery. See below where I've converted your search to do this inverse: search index=nc_alarms sourcetype=nc_alarms NODE=* NETWORK=233 (ALERTGROUP=DOOR OR ALERTGROUP=DOOR.D OR ALERTKEY=*Mobility* OR LOCATION=*CELL*) NOT (ALERTGROUP=*A) | table SERVERSERIAL,SERVERNAME | format | eval filter=replace(search,"\"","'") | eval dbquery=("\"SELECT NODE,LOCATION,FIRSTOCCURRENCE,LASTOCCURRENCE,SUMMARY,CLEARTIME,TALLY,ALERTGROUP,ALERTKEY from REPORTER_STATUS where ".search+"\"") | fields dbquery | map search="| dbxquery connection=NCreporter query=$dbquery$" Note you might need to do some cleanup around the quotes and whatnot, but overall this should work for you!
